Château Majoureau
Bordeaux
Situated in the heart of AOC Côtes de Bordeaux Saint Macaire, the vineyard streaches across 38 hectares on hills overlooking the Garonne River. The diversity of the terroirs of the domaine (chalky-clay/gravel...), as well as their exposition, largely contribute to the quality of the wines. Depending upon the parcels, all of the premium Bordeaux grape varieties have been planted: Merlot, Cabernet Franc, Sauvignon, Malbec, Semillion and Muscadelle. Château Majoureau has been in the same family for the past four generations. It offers a range of wines - each wine is unique yet complements the others.

| Climate and exposition | Atlantic climate, with the influence of a micro-climate brought about by the Garonne river and its tributary, the Dropt. South exposition. |
| Nature of the soil and relief | Along the Garonne, the first slopes of the hillsides are fairly steep followed by a succession of more or less steep slopes. |

| Vine growing | environmental friendly growing, monitoring |
Over the vineyard, two types of densities exist side by side. There are vines with a high density (5,000 rootstock/ha). These are vines which are over 35 years old, or young plantations, as the vineyard is currently undergoing restructuring. The other parcels are of a medium density of 3,300 pieds/ha. Average age: 20 years. The vineyard is cultivated in a way which respects the environment and the vine stocks. Pruning is guyot style, double or mixed, keeping just the right amount of buds to obtain between 50 and 55 hl/ha. Tilling varies depending on the year, but in the sloping plots or those with particularly vigorous vines, grass is grown between the vines to provide ground cover, limiting erosion. In accordance with the Chambre d'Agriculture, we practise controlled phytosanitary treatments and are part of a network using sustainable methods. We try to allow the leaves to grow as high as possible (40 to 50 cm above the stake) to promote better ripening.
